Dividend tax changes: how they affect trusts and beneficiaries

Peter Rayney FCA CTA TEP, examines the impact of dividend tax changes to trusts and their beneficiaries from bare trusts to interest in posession trusts, starting by highlighting some very important anti-avoidance rules, which effectively take precedence over all the other provisions, with worked examples of how to use trusts effectively 

The Finance Act 2016 changes in dividend tax for individuals received widespread publicity. However, very little has been mentioned about the impact of these changes on trusts and their beneficiaries. With many trustees now starting to deal with ‘their’ trust tax returns for 2016/17, this article takes a look at the income tax treatment for different types of trusts, concentrating in particular on the impact of the new dividend tax regime.
